首页
/ Openpilot开源自动驾驶系统入门指南

Openpilot开源自动驾驶系统入门指南

2026-04-07 12:46:38作者:董宙帆

项目概览:重新定义驾驶辅助

Openpilot是一款开源自动驾驶操作系统,旨在通过软件升级为普通车辆赋予先进驾驶辅助功能。作为MIT许可证下的开源项目,它支持250多种车型的自动车道居中和自适应巡航控制,其核心价值在于将专业级驾驶辅助技术平民化,让普通车主也能体验接近自动驾驶的便利。

📝要点总结

  • 开源性质:MIT许可证,支持社区自由开发
  • 核心目标:为普通车辆提供高级驾驶辅助功能
  • 兼容性:覆盖250+车型的车道居中和巡航控制

核心功能解析:场景化能力展示

城市道路场景

  • 车道居中系统:就像有经验的副驾轻扶方向盘,保持车辆在车道中央行驶
  • 交通拥堵辅助:在低速拥堵环境下自动跟车,减轻驾驶员疲劳

高速公路场景

  • 自适应巡航控制:根据前车速度自动调整本车速度,保持安全车距
  • 辅助变道功能:检测到安全间隙时,执行平稳变道操作

📝要点总结

  • 场景化设计:针对城市/高速不同路况优化
  • 拟人化控制:模拟人类驾驶习惯的平滑操作
  • 多维度感知:融合摄像头与传感器数据决策

环境部署:三步上手指南

硬件需求清单

设备类型 具体要求
主控设备 comma 3 或 comma 3X
适配车辆 支持的250+车型之一
连接配件 对应车型的专用线束

软件安装步骤

# 使用官方脚本安装最新版openpilot
# 该命令会自动处理依赖项并配置环境
bash <(curl -fsSL https://openpilot.comma.ai)

设备安装流程

  1. 将comma设备固定在挡风玻璃合适位置
  2. 通过专用线束连接车辆OBD接口
  3. 启动车辆等待系统自检完成(通常需30秒)

⚠️ 警示:安装过程需确保车辆处于熄火状态,避免电路损坏

📝要点总结

  • 硬件三件套:主控设备+适配车辆+专用线束
  • 安装关键:设备固定位置需保证摄像头视野无遮挡
  • 系统自检:首次启动需耐心等待初始化完成

实战应用:风险规避指南

安全操作规范

  • 始终保持双手轻握方向盘,随时准备接管
  • 系统提示接管时需立即响应(通常有3-5秒缓冲时间)
  • 恶劣天气(大雨、大雾)建议关闭辅助功能

性能优化建议

  • 定期更新系统至最新版本(设置中开启自动更新)
  • 每月检查摄像头清洁度,避免灰尘影响识别
  • 长途驾驶每2小时进行人工接管,防止注意力分散

📌 重点:系统仅为辅助工具,驾驶员需对车辆行驶负全部责任

📝要点总结

  • 责任边界:驾驶员始终为最终决策者
  • 维护周期:每月基础检查,季度系统更新
  • 适用限制:极端天气和复杂路况需人工驾驶

生态拓展:开源社区赋能

工具链支持

  • 数据采集工具:记录驾驶数据用于模型训练
  • 调试分析套件:可视化系统运行状态和决策过程
  • 模拟器环境:在虚拟环境中测试新功能

社区贡献途径

  • 提交代码改进:通过项目仓库参与功能开发
  • 车型适配贡献:为新车型开发支持模块
  • 文档完善:补充使用教程和故障排除指南

📝要点总结

  • 工具生态:从数据采集到功能测试的完整开发链
  • 社区协作:全球开发者共同维护和升级系统
  • 持续进化:通过用户反馈不断优化驾驶体验
登录后查看全文
热门项目推荐
相关项目推荐